#e36d37 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#e36d37 is composed of 89% red, 42.7% green and 21.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 0% cyan, 52% magenta, 75.8% yellow and 11% black. It has a hue angle of 18.8 degrees, a saturation of 75.4% and a lightness of 55.3%. #e36d37 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ffda6e with #c70000. Closest websafe color is: #cc6633.

#e36d37 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#e36d37 has RGB values of R:227, G:109, B:55 and CMYK values of C:0, M:0.52, Y:0.76, K:0.11. Its decimal value is 14904631.
